About The Position

The Senior Back Office Analyst plays a key role in the success of the Back Office Department by supporting daily operational processes, ensuring accurate and timely processing of customer correspondence and enrollment-related activities, and contributing to departmental projects and initiatives. This position serves as a senior resource and subject-matter expert for Back Office processes and procedures. The Senior Back Office Analyst is responsible for identifying opportunities to simplify and improve processes, reduce manual touchpoints, enhance efficiency, and support automation initiatives.

Responsibilities

  • Lead and support the processing of physical mail, including incoming and outgoing customer correspondence.
  • Assist with daily Mail Enrollment file processing, ensuring timely and accurate daily file delivery from vendors; partner with IT and vendors to resolve issues.
  • Support the enrollment process for adhoc channels including co-ops, blanket programs, warranty programs, and other special enrollment initiatives, ensuring successful intake and system enrollment.
  • Ensure all marketing and retention test mail responses are processed within SLA. Track, analyze, and report on performance trends and outcomes.
  • Lead the Back Office Communication letter process, including the Unable to Enroll. Identify automation opportunities to reduce manual touchpoints.
  • Serve as a senior resource and subject-matter expert for Back Office processes and procedures. Mentor and provide guidance and support to Back Office Analysts.
  • Provide backup support to the Back Office Manager as needed, including assisting with daily operational needs and departmental priorities.
  • Support the Back Office Manager in monitoring operational performance and identifying opportunities to improve processes, efficiency, and service levels.
  • Identify and communicate operational issues, process gaps, opportunities for improvement, and potential customer impacts to the Back Office Manager and/or Enrollment leadership to support timely resolution.
  • Maintain a strong working knowledge of Enrollment functions and cross-functional processes, including Billing/Finance, Fulfillment, Call Center, STS, and Partner Support.
  • Ensure standard operating procedures and process documentation are accurate, current, and maintained to support consistent execution and effective training.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, vendors, and internal partners to support operational initiatives, troubleshoot issues, and implement process improvements.
  • Support departmental projects, testing, process changes, and other business initiatives as needed.
